Total Visas | % of all Visas | Average Wage | Visa Type |
---|---|---|---|
8,156 | 63.08% | $72,785 | H-1B |
3,756 | 29.05% | $24,713 | H-2A |
964 | 7.46% | $55,496 | PERM |
54 | 0.42% | $67,866 | E-3 Australian |
As of May 2023, Mississippi has seen a total of 12,930 visa workers across all visa types. The most common visa class in Mississippi is the H-1B visa with 8,156 H-1B visas on record over all years accounting for 63.08% of Mississippi's total visas. The second most prevalent visa is the H-2A visa with 3,756 H-2A visas on record over all years accounting for 29.05% of Mississippi's total visas.
